🤩 A Robo-Nurse Found a Job at a Hospital in Taiwan

The autonomous AI robot Nurabot is currently undergoing trials at Taichung Veterans General Hospital, helping to reduce nurses' workload by up to 30%. 

It was developed by Taiwan's Foxconn Corporation together with Japan's Kawasaki Heavy Industries. Nurabot operates on NVIDIA chips, and its "AI brain" is trained on thousands of virtual simulations.

The nursing robot deftly maneuvers in narrow hospital corridors, recognizes speech and answers questions. It also performs routine, repetitive tasks, such as delivering medicines, transporting specimens, and patrolling the wards. This enables medical staff to focus more on core patient care, developers explain.

"AI allows Nurabot to perceive, reason, and act in a more human-like way and adapt its behavior based on the specific patient, context, and situation," сomments David Niewolny, director of business development for health care at NVIDIA.

🤩 Nurabot will go on sale in early 2026, and by the end of the decade such robots might become commonplace due to the growing shortage of medical staff. WHO expects a shortage of 4.5 million nurses by 2030, while the number of people aged 60 and over could increase by 40%.
